We are the Azure Software Load Balancer team, a vital part of the Azure Core Networking team, tasked with designing, building, and operating critical network offerings that set us apart from our competitors.
We provide the software systems behind our cloud-scale load balancing solutions. At the heart of these services is a robust software-defined networking (SDN) and network function virtualization infrastructure, designed to autonomously manage the network system. We continuously innovate to improve the agility, scalability, reliability, security, and cost-effectiveness of our services.
We are currently seeking an experienced Software Engineering talent to join the Azure software load balancing team in our mission to create the world/'s best cloud. The successful candidate will help develop our next-generation load balancer technologies and collaborate with other SDN teams to deliver a seamless, reliable, and high-performance cloud infrastructure.
